International Business Machines Corporation
Automated switching between interrupt context I/O processing and thread context I/O processing
Last updated:
Abstract:
Embodiments include method, systems and computer program products for switching between interrupt context input/output I/O processing versus thread context I/O processing. The method includes receiving, by a processor of a plurality of processors, an interrupt. A device driver for an I/O adapter determines that the dispatch latency for an associated kernel thread is greater than a first predetermined threshold. An adapter switches to an interrupt context mode. The adapter processes an I/O on the processor associated with the received interrupt to completion.
Status:
Grant
Type:
Utility
Filling date:
23 Oct 2018
Issue date:
27 Jul 2021